Avenue of the Americas

The exhibition features a series of new artist commissions by Julieta Aranda, Carlos Motta with David Sanin Paz (horticulture), Judi Werthein, and Carla Zaccagnini.

The aim of Avenue of the Americas is to create a public showcase, which fosters an increased understanding of and appreciation for the diverse cultural heritage of the Americas through a public art exhibition that speaks to the importance of inter-American relationships.

The Apollo Theater

LMCC’s Creative Curricula grantee, the Apollo Theater, in partnership with the Harriet Tubman Learning Center creatively engages fourth and fifth graders through the Apollo Theater Oral History Project.
